Mortgage rates in the US have risen for the fifth consecutive week, with the 30-year rate reaching 6.46%. The increase is reportedly linked to ongoing conflict, possibly related to a war involving Iran, which is affecting markets. The current rate is the highest in nearly seven months, although the exact impact on homebuyers is unclear.
